From 2b37aa701f151abe2e498c5a7c6e27543ecb55ed Mon Sep 17 00:00:00 2001 From: Rust Maintainers Date: Sun, 8 Jul 2018 20:39:35 +0100 Subject: [PATCH] d-ignore-removed-submodules Gbp-Pq: Name d-ignore-removed-submodules.patch --- src/Cargo.toml | 24 ------------------------ src/bootstrap/bootstrap.py | 4 ---- src/bootstrap/builder.rs | 5 +---- 3 files changed, 1 insertion(+), 32 deletions(-) diff --git a/src/Cargo.toml b/src/Cargo.toml index 15594a54ef..ff786b4821 100644 --- a/src/Cargo.toml +++ b/src/Cargo.toml @@ -16,26 +16,7 @@ members = [ "tools/remote-test-client", "tools/remote-test-server", "tools/rust-installer", - "tools/cargo", "tools/rustdoc", - "tools/rls", - "tools/rustfmt", - "tools/miri", - # FIXME(https://github.com/rust-lang/cargo/issues/4089): move these to exclude - "tools/rls/test_data/bin_lib", - "tools/rls/test_data/borrow_error", - "tools/rls/test_data/common", - "tools/rls/test_data/deglob", - "tools/rls/test_data/features", - "tools/rls/test_data/find_all_refs_no_cfg_test", - "tools/rls/test_data/find_impls", - "tools/rls/test_data/infer_bin", - "tools/rls/test_data/infer_custom_bin", - "tools/rls/test_data/infer_lib", - "tools/rls/test_data/multiple_bins", - "tools/rls/test_data/reformat", - "tools/rls/test_data/reformat_with_range", - "tools/rls/test_data/workspace_symbol", ] # Curiously, compiletest will segfault if compiled with opt-level=3 on 64-bit @@ -55,8 +36,3 @@ debug-assertions = false debug = false debug-assertions = false -[patch."https://github.com/rust-lang/cargo"] -cargo = { path = "tools/cargo" } - -[patch.crates-io] -rustfmt-nightly = { path = "tools/rustfmt" } diff --git a/src/bootstrap/bootstrap.py b/src/bootstrap/bootstrap.py index 8bbab2a5ad..51f8ced837 100644 --- a/src/bootstrap/bootstrap.py +++ b/src/bootstrap/bootstrap.py @@ -619,10 +619,6 @@ class RustBuild(object): args.append("--verbose") if self.verbose > 1: args.append("--verbose") - if self.use_locked_deps: - args.append("--locked") - if self.use_vendored_sources: - args.append("--frozen") run(args, env=env, verbose=self.verbose) def build_triple(self): diff --git a/src/bootstrap/builder.rs b/src/bootstrap/builder.rs index 082651de3c..6932a0dad2 100644 --- a/src/bootstrap/builder.rs +++ b/src/bootstrap/builder.rs @@ -636,10 +636,7 @@ impl<'a> Builder<'a> { cargo.env("RUSTC_THINLTO", "1"); } } - if self.config.locked_deps { - cargo.arg("--locked"); - } - if self.config.vendor || self.is_sudo { + if self.is_sudo { cargo.arg("--frozen"); } -- 2.30.2